How to Make Starbucks Pink Drink at Home – A Refreshing DIY Recipe

The Starbucks Pink Drink has taken the world by storm, becoming a cult favorite thanks to its vibrant color, refreshing flavor, and Instagram-worthy aesthetic. Originally crafted as a secret menu item, this fruity, creamy beverage made its way to the official Starbucks menu due to overwhelming demand.

Its base—a Strawberry Acai Refresher—blends beautifully with creamy coconut milk and freeze-dried strawberries for a tropical, sweet-tart sip. Whether you’re a Starbucks regular or simply love colorful drinks, this DIY version is perfect for enjoying at home.

Ingredients

Main Ingredients:

  • 1 cup Strawberry Acai Base (store-bought or homemade*)

  • ½ cup Coconut Milk (unsweetened or sweetened to taste)

  • ½ cup Cold Water or Brewed Green Tea (for a caffeine boost)

  • ¼ cup White Grape Juice

  • ½ cup Freeze-Dried Strawberries (or fresh if preferred)

  • Ice cubes

Optional Sweeteners & Add-ins:

  • 1–2 tsp Simple Syrup or Honey (optional)

  • 1 scoop Collagen Powder (for a protein boost)

  • Splash of Vanilla Extract (for flavor depth)

Substitutions:

  • Dairy-free milk: Use almond or oat milk instead of coconut.

  • No caffeine: Skip green tea and stick to water for a caffeine-free version.

  • Low sugar: Opt for unsweetened juice and skip the syrup.

Step-by-Step Cooking Instructions

  1. Make the Strawberry Acai Base (if DIY):
    Blend together 1 cup white grape juice, 1 tsp acai powder, a few strawberries, and green tea (optional). Strain and chill.

  2. Fill a Shaker or Jar:
    Add ice, 1 cup of the Strawberry Acai base, ½ cup coconut milk, and ¼ cup white grape juice.

  3. Add Strawberries:
    Toss in the freeze-dried or fresh strawberries for flavor and visual appeal.

  4. Shake or Stir:
    Secure the lid and shake well for 15–20 seconds, or stir until fully combined.

  5. Taste and Adjust:
    Add simple syrup or honey if desired. Adjust coconut milk to taste for more creaminess.

  6. Serve:
    Pour into a tall glass filled with ice and garnish with extra strawberries on top.

Pro Tips and Cooking Techniques

  • Use a cocktail shaker for better blending and a frothy finish.

  • Chill all ingredients beforehand for a colder, more refreshing drink.

  • Use fresh strawberries for a juicier texture, or freeze-dried for that signature Starbucks look.

  • Acai powder adds authentic flavor but can be skipped if unavailable.

Variations and Customizations

  • Low-Carb/Keto Version: Use stevia instead of grape juice and opt for unsweetened almond milk.

  • Protein Boost: Add collagen or a scoop of your favorite protein powder.

  • Berry Twist: Mix in blueberries or raspberries for a more complex fruit flavor.

  • Matcha Fusion: Add ½ tsp matcha powder for a vibrant green-pink layered look.

Nutritional Information (Approximate per serving)

  • Calories: 110–140 kcal

  • Carbohydrates: 24–28g

  • Protein: 1g

  • Fat: 3–4g (from coconut milk)

  • Sugars: 19–22g

  • Caffeine: 30–40mg (if using green tea)

Note: Nutritional values may vary depending on exact ingredients used.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: Can I make this drink ahead of time?
A: Yes! Store it in the fridge for up to 24 hours. Shake well before serving.

Q: Can I use almond milk instead of coconut milk?
A: Absolutely. It won’t be as creamy, but it’s still delicious and dairy-free.

Q: How do I store leftovers?
A: Store in a sealed mason jar or bottle in the fridge. Best enjoyed within a day.

Q: Is the pink drink vegan?
A: Yes, when made with plant-based milk and no animal-derived sweeteners.

Q: Can I add boba pearls?
A: Yes! Tapioca pearls or popping boba make a fun bubble tea twist.
